BTW, I test drove a '17 Acura TLX. It was nice, quiet and had plenty of power. I had no concerns, especially after hearing the complaints about the clunky 9-speed transmission. But I think the interior killed it for me. The materials weren't too different than my Honda Accord, it only comes with fake traditional wood, and the pushbutton drive selector...

I then test drove a '17 Audi A4 and went for it immediately. It just felt faster and more nimble, with much better quality and tech. Not surprising for the price difference, but definitely worth the additional $$$.

Hopefully Acura will move the interior upmarket in the '18 model. It is a nice all-around car.
